CrowdStrike Enhances macOS Sensor Network Visibility
CrowdStrike added network connection monitoring to its Falcon macOS sensor, capturing source/destination IPs, ports, and process correlations. This delivers Windows/Linux-level EDR visibility for threat detection against fileless attacks and lateral movement. The update aligns with unified cross-platform security strategy for hybrid Apple device protection.

Cisco Elevates Prompt Injection Defense to Infrastructure Layer
Cisco compares prompt injection to SQL injection, advocating layered defense including network micro-segmentation and EDR-based endpoint protection to mitigate LLM security risks.

Cisco XDR Integrates Multi-Source Data for Precise Alert Tuning
Cisco security team integrated XDR, Splunk and Endace network telemetry to separate firewall IPS alert noise from real threats. Using Zeek log analysis to confirm benign network activities and implement suppression strategies for specific signature conditions. Demonstrates closed-loop tuning capability through multi-source data correlation.

Nokia Supports Ghana's Shared 5G Backbone with Wholesale Network Model
Nokia provides core network support for Ghana's first neutral host 4G/5G shared network. The wholesale-first model separates infrastructure from retail services to optimize capital efficiency and accelerate nationwide 5G coverage.
